Here's a new one on me!
I have WinXP, IE6.?, and Norton's Anti-Virus 2002.
I can't get updates because NAV has disappeared from all of my computer
except the folder it was installed in. If I try to run the exe file NAV
starts up for just a blink of an eye and it's gone again. OK I download the
latest sigs and run that install/update exe, seems to work. I still can't
get NAV to run.
Next I try on-line AV web sites, they won't run, I can view the web page for
about 1 minute and then IE closes. I can use IE all day with no problems,
Until I go to any AV site.

I found a file named systern.exe not system.exe, but if I simply delete the
file and references to it in
HKLM/software/microsoft/windows/currentversion/run... it comes back every
time.

What should I do, where should I go for help (web/newsgroup), what is this
problem anyway?
Thanks for any incite at all!!
